Post by steinea286 on Jan 8, 2010 8:24:28 GMT -5
Haven't been out quite yet but I heard they are catching 30"+ Pike on silver (along with a lot of dink gills and perch) at the south end. Chautaqua is hit or miss and the with the snow and slush, its rough conditions. Conesus is just starting to get fished with slow starts. Guys are picking some fish up at honeoye, nice gills and perch, the occasional walleye and a lot of bass as usual. That is probably your best bet, but it looks like a long drive for you. If you hitting the hard water, remember the ice is new and still not completely formed in some spots on certain lakes. Keep warm everyone!

Post by hunt6246 on Jan 20, 2010 19:38:55 GMT -5
The boys fished the south end of Silver Lake today. They were in about 8-10 feet of water. Everyone in their group caught many sunfish/ bluegills on wax worms - no perch. Most fish were very small and they brought home only about a half-dozen keepers for a full day of fishing. They saw a few good pike through the ice and caught by other fishermen. Ice was about 7" thick and just a little snow cover. Several others on the ice - all doing about the same.

Post by wnytrapper97 on Feb 9, 2010 17:46:08 GMT -5
If you want to get a mixed bag of perch/bluegills on Chautauqua, your best bet is to try right in Mayville. There are parking areas right across from the gas station (Red Apple I believe). You will catch your share of smaller perch, but usually 1 in every 10 is a keeper. There are a good population of gills there too if you can get on them, my experience has been that gills hit best in the late afternoon just before evening. Hope this helps!
